Low Carb Crispy Fried Chicken Tenders
Servings: 4

Ingredients
1 pound chicken tenders
1 cup almond flour
1/2 cup grated Parmesan cheese
1 teaspoon garlic powder
1 teaspoon onion powder
1/2 teaspoon paprika
Salt and pepper to taste
2 large eggs
1/4 cup heavy cream
Oil for frying (such as avocado or coconut oil)
